how long is regular wash cycle on a maytag washer
The duration of a regular wash cycle on a Maytag washer can vary depending on the model and the specific cycle selected. However, on average, a regular wash cycle typically lasts between 30 to 60 minutes. Maytag offers a range of washers with various cycle options designed to cater to different fabric types and levels of soiling. The regular wash cycle, often labeled as "Normal" or "Normal/Casual," is the most commonly used and is suitable for everyday laundry items like t-shirts, jeans, towels, and other regular fabrics. Here are some general estimates for the duration of a regular wash cycle on a Maytag washer: Top-Load Washers: For top-loading Maytag washers, the regular wash cycle typically lasts around 40 to 60 minutes. This can vary depending on the specific model, load size, and water temperature settings. Front-Load Washers: Front-loading Maytag washers tend to have slightly longer cycle times. The regular wash cycle on a front-load washer can take around 45 to 60 minutes. Please note that these time estimates are approximate and can differ based on factors such as water pressure, water temperature, and the specific features and settings of the washer. Some models may offer options for adjusting the wash cycle duration or adding extra rinse or spin cycles, which can affect the total wash time. To get the most accurate information about the duration of the regular wash cycle on your specific Maytag washer model, consult the washer's user manual or check the control panel display during the cycle selection process. The display often provides an estimated time remaining for the selected cycle. Additionally, some newer models may have a quick wash or express wash option, which offers a shorter wash cycle for lightly soiled loads.
